Interpretation
What this quote means
Achieving peace with the Palestinians can lead to broader peace in the region, and leaders must persistently work towards freedom despite challenges.
This quote by Shimon Peres emphasizes the importance of pursuing peace and freedom, particularly in the context of the Israeli-Palestinian conflict. Peres suggests that resolving this longstanding issue could create a ripple effect of tranquility throughout the Mediterranean region. He highlights the relentless responsibility of leaders to strive for freedom, even when faced with adversity, and encourages imagining a brighter future that could arise from such efforts.
